Based on a true story, this novel chronicles the life of a gifted young pianist whose life is nearly destroyed when his right arm is shattered during World War I, but who overcomes his despair to develop a virtuoso left-handed technique

He had talent and love - until the war took it all . . . SYNOPSIS: He was the Crown Prince of the Keyboard. He was the most celebrated concert pianist of his time - an intense, handsome young man courted and bedded by royalty. And then, cruelly, he lost his right arm in battle. Was there a way to rebuild his world? Based on a true story, The Crown Prince is a saga of music, passion, and one man's blazing determination to dare the impossible. Here is the proud and beautiful countess he loved and feared he would lose, the glittering European capitals he took by storm and had to win back, and the incredible triumph - unique in all history - that was his.
